Lot Description

A 1920's silver mounted jewellery box, the oval form with tortoiseshell set hinged cover and opening to a nineteenth century lady’s muff pistol, signed J Child and measuring 3 ¾ inches (9.5 cm), the box hallmarked Goldsmiths & Silversmiths Co Ltd, London 1927. Together with a further early twentieth century silver mounted tortoiseshell jewellery box, hallmarked London 1912. (3).
